  My question is: Canadian-specific
  QUESTION: Hi David,
  My question deals with a "mortgage as a write off". If have paid off my house and take out a new mortgage then use that money to buy a group of stocks is the interest on that mortgage tax deductable? None of these stocks are held in an rrsp/resp. They are in an open account. Also are the legal fees required to set up the new mortgage tax deductable? Thank you I enjoy being on your e-mail list I've learned a lot.   
  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
  david ingram replies:
  You have described a classic deductible Canadian mortgage.  
  I would add the legal fee to the acb (adjusted cost base) of the stock.
